Spinning Reel: Versatile, Easy, and Reliable

🌊 If you want an all-around performer, the spinning reel is your go-to choice. Known for its ease of use and adaptability, spinning reels are ideal for both beginners looking for effortless casting and smooth retrieves.

Baitcast Reel: Power & Precision for the Experienced Angler

🔥 Take control of every cast with a baitcast reel—the ultimate tool for precision and power. Designed for experienced anglers, baitcasters offer unmatched accuracy and control, making them perfect for targeting fish in heavy cover or throwing large lures with ease.

Choose a Spinning Reel If: 🌊

  • You're new to fishing

  • You prefer using lighter lures

  • You fish primarily with live bait

  • You want an easy-to-use option

  • You're on a budget
